Sleep-Related Breathing Problems


Sleep-related breathing disorders, such as obstructive sleep apnea (OSA), entail interruptions in breathing throughout rest. OSA occurs when throat muscle mass loosen up excessively, obstructing the respiratory tract. This problem can lead to interrupted rest and reduced oxygen degrees, affecting general wellness.


Signs and symptoms may include loud snoring, gasping for air during rest, and too much daytime drowsiness. Medical diagnosis generally entails a rest study. Treatment commonly consists of way of living adjustments, such as weight-loss, and making use of continual favorable respiratory tract stress (CPAP) tools. In many cases, surgical procedure may be required to remove cells obstructing the respiratory tract.


Body Clock Sleep-Wake Disorders


Body clock sleep-wake problems happen when an individual's interior body clock is misaligned with their exterior setting. Typical types include postponed rest phase disorder and change work disorder. The previous cause late sleep onset and wake times, while the last impacts those working non-traditional hours.


Symptoms often consist of sleeplessness and excessive daytime drowsiness. Handling these problems might include light therapy, melatonin supplements, or changing rest routines. Maintaining a regular sleep regimen can considerably assist in straightening one's circadian rhythm.

Sleep Studies and Tests


If necessary, the sleep professional may advise additional analysis with rest studies, generally known as polysomnography. This examination documents brain activity, oxygen degrees, heart rate, and breathing during rest.


Another choice is home rest apnea screening, which allows individuals to check their sleep in a comfortable atmosphere. This includes making use of portable gadgets to track snoring, air movement, and blood oxygen degrees.


In many cases, additional lab tests could be ordered to check for associated problems, such as thyroid concerns. These analyses help in pinpointing the root cause of sleep disturbances and guide treatment plans efficiently.

Creating an Ideal Rest Environment


A favorable rest setting advertises relaxation and improves sleep high quality. Maintain the room cool, preferably between 60-67 ° F(15-20 ° C), to help with a comfy resting temperature level.


Darkness is essential; think about making use of blackout drapes or an eye mask to shut out light, which can aid signal the body that it is time to sleep.


Reducing noise is one more crucial aspect. Usage earplugs or a white noise equipment if essential. The mattress and cushions should provide sufficient assistance and comfort, assisting to prevent pain that can interrupt sleep.
